crikky.com

Bowling comparison from 2005 to 2026 in T20I

InnsWicketsAvgEco
Mohammad Hafeez7961236.6
Kevin O'Brien5258207.5
Shoaib Malik4928247.1
Latest match - Pakistan vs Sri Lanka on 07 Jan 2026
Quick Links